The design elements of the Neo-Classical Qipiao are meticulously crafted to reflect a balance between old and new. The silhouette, while maintaining the traditional curves, incorporates contemporary cuts and fits to create a flattering fit for modern wear. The use of materials is also updated, with modern fabrics like silk blends, soft cotton, and even eco-friendly fibers, replacing the traditional silk and brocades. These modern materials not only enhance the comfort level but also add a touch of modern luxury to the garment.

The color palette of the Neo-Classical Qipao is also a blend of traditional hues and modern color combinations. While classic colors like deep reds, jade green, and black are still prevalent, designers have introduced subtle color variations and combinations that are both vibrant and elegant. These colors not only reflect the richness of Chinese culture but also complement contemporary fashion trends.

The details in the design are where the true essence of Neo-Classical Qipao lies. Traditional elements like mandarin collars, high slits, and intricate embroidery are beautifully integrated with contemporary elements like asymmetric cuts and open backs. These details not only add to the visual appeal but also contribute to the overall aesthetics and functionality of the garment.
